i-Manual Basic Operations Parts Description Watching TV Using Other Devices Using "BRAVIA" Sync Devices Useful Functions Using Internet Using Home Network (DLNA) Configuring Various Settings Troubleshooting How to Use Bookmarks Setting "BRAVIA" Sync Print Font Size Top Page > Using "BRAVIA" Sync Devices > Setting "BRAVIA" Sync Overview If the device (e.g. BD player, AV amplifier) connected with an HDMI cable supports "Control for HDMI," the "BRAVIA" Sync function on this TV allows you to control the device with the TV's remote control. Steps 1. Turn on the connected device. 2. Press the HOME button, then select buttons. [Settings] at the bottom of the screen using the / 3. Select [Channels & Inputs]/[Channels, Inputs & Ginga] using the / buttons, then press the button. 4. Select [HDMI Settings] using the / buttons, then press the button. 5. Select [Control for HDMI] using the / buttons, then press the button. 6. Select [On] using the / buttons, then press the button. 7. Activate "Control for HDMI" on the connected device. When a specific Sony device compatible with "Control for HDMI" ("BRAVIA" Sync) is connected and powered on, and [Control for HDMI] is set to [On], "BRAVIA" Sync is automatically activated on that device. For details, refer to the instruction manual of the connected device.
